The value of 2^-3x3^-2
KonstantinChe [14]

Answer:

\frac{1}{72}

Step-by-step explanation:

Using the rule of exponents

a^{-m} ⇔ \frac{1}{a^{m} } thus

2^{-3} = \frac{1}{2^{3} } = \frac{1}{8}

3^{-2} = \frac{1}{3^{2} } = \frac{1}{9}

Then

\frac{1}{8} × \frac{1}{9} = \frac{1}{72}

What is the surface area of the square pyramid represented by the net? Enter your answer in the box. m² An unfolded square base
OlgaM077 [116]

Answer:

The surface area of the square pyramid is 144\ m^{2}

Step-by-step explanation:

we know that

The surface area of the square pyramid is equal to

SA=B+Ph/2

where

B is the area of the base

P is the perimeter of the base

h is the height of the pyramid

<u>Find the area of the base B</u>

B=6^{2}=36\ m^{2}

<u>Find the perimeter of the base P</u>

P=4*6=24\ m

The height is h=9\ m

substitute the values

SA=36+24*9/2=144\ m^{2}
